"This is the pearl of my family." The Presidential Library celebrates birthday of Pyotr Tchaikovsky
On May 7, 1840, Pyotr Tchaikovsky, the great Russian composer, was born in the small town of Votkinsk. He will carry his love for his parents, father Ilya and mother Alexandra, through his whole life. The surprisingly warm relations that prevailed in this family are described in the publications posted on the portal of the Presidential Library.

The Presidential Library joined Voices of Victory campaign
On May 3, 2024, in St. Petersburg, at the House of the Press, an important campaign for the preservation of historical memory "Voices of Victory" took place. The event, which is held annually on the eve of May 9 by the publishing house of Arguments and Facts newspaper, was attended by veterans of the Great Patriotic War, residents of besieged Leningrad and home front workers. The Presidential Library has become not only a participant, but also an information partner of the "Voices of Victory" campaign.

"The holiday is glorious and free! Hail, the first day of May!" Presidential Library tells about Russian May Day celebration history
On May 1, Spring and Labor Day is celebrated annually in Russia. Many songs, poems and other works of art are dedicated to this day. Historians Sigismund Valk and Alexey Shilov tell about the history of May 1 in Russia and abroad in their book "May Day Anthology" (1924).
